Output 324ec136f2386ce1090d5d653384abb630802350e61eae839ba8504fdff87a97:72

value
137856
script pubkey
OP_0 OP_PUSHBYTES_20 825588c2393ea456f331b38e6352320bfbcb2a67
address
bc1qsf2c3s3e86j9due3kw8xx53jp0auk2n8xj2rdz
transaction
324ec136f2386ce1090d5d653384abb630802350e61eae839ba8504fdff87a97
spent
true